Finding a gaming monitor with an adequate
quality/price ratio is not an easy task. Xiaomi has tried to contribute to the
appearance of such a device. To do this, on their own crowdfunding platform,
they organized a fundraiser for a 27-inch gaming monitor.
The monitor will go on sale at a price of US$ 310, but for the first to pre-order it, it will cost US$ 268. It will be equipped
with an IPS panel with a resolution of 2560×1440 pixels and the refresh rate
brought to 165Hz. Among the characteristics mentioned we have a peak brightness
of 400 nits, a response time of 1 ms and a gamut of DCI-P3 color gamut of 95%.
The monitor comes with Adaptive-Sync technology and protection against harmful
blue light emissions.
The set of interfaces includes DisplayPort
and HDMI ports, a jack for 3.5 mm headphones and USB 3.0. The monitor comes
with a 3-year warranty. In total, this year the company should launch three
monitors on the market, where in addition to the 27-inch version there will be
options with 34 inches and a version with a resolution of 4K. It is possible
that several more models of monitors may be released, but under the Redmi
brand.
In addition, Xiaomi’s 27-inch gaming
monitor will be available in July, Xiaomi’s 24.5-inch gaming monitor will be
available in September, and Xiaomi’s 29.5 or 27-inch 4K monitor will be
available in November. The Redmi brand will also have plans for 27-inch
ordinary monitors, 27-inch gaming monitors, and 23.8-inch gaming monitors.
However, the launch time is yet to be determined.
